Which compiler led to use a data abort? And where was the data
abort? In Xen or the guest?


When I compile app directly on ODROID I used:
arm-linux-gnueabihf
gcc version 4.8.4 (Ubuntu/Linaro 4.8.4-2ubuntu1~14.04.1)

HVC instruction works form assembler, but when I call it from main, for
example:
HYPERVISOR_console_io (HYPERCALL_WRITE, SYSTEM_UP_LEN, SYSTEM_UP_MSG);
then I get this in xl dmesg:
traps.c:2450:d2v0 HSR=0x90000046 pc=0x40008250 gva=0 gpa=0000000000000000

To be honest this looks like a latent issue in your app rather than a bug in the compiler.

I would try to find which instruction is causing the data abort. Also is your app running with page table and cache enabled?
